Former Arsenal captain Gilberto Silva is backing Gabriel Jesus to become the most important player at Manchester City.
Gabriel has often had to play second fiddle to Sergio Aguero - City's all-time record goalscorer - during his time at the Etihad so far.
But with 32-year-old Aguero increasingly hampered by injury of late, 23-year-old Gabriel could find himself with more responsibility on his shoulders.
"I hope Gabriel Jesus is the main man for Man City," the 44-year-old told Ladbrokes.
"For me, he looks very mature now.
"When I see him play, he seems a lot more mature in his game. He's got power, he's got the strength to hold up the ball for his teammates and he's got the ability to run at defenders.
"He can score with his right foot, left foot, his head. It's all up to him."
